Mary Kay Mitchell, 92, of Boulder, Wyoming passed away at the Eastern Idaho Regional Medical Center in Idaho Falls, Idaho on April 1, 2024. She was born on December 6, 1931 in Rock Springs, Wyoming to Brandt and Josephine Jensen.
Her early school years were at the bunk house on the family ranch and at the Olsen Schoolhouse. Her later school years were spent at Rock Springs High School where she graduated in 1948.
Kay married Henry Mitchell on August 13, 1950 in Pinedale and together had two children; daughter Dianna and son Tom.
In September of 1959 Kay became the Postmaster at the Boulder Post Office she remained there until September of 2003, retiring after 44 years of service.
After retirement Kay enjoyed visiting with family and friends, a little traveling, watching the hummingbirds and enjoying her grandchildren and great-grandchildren.
Kay is preceded in death by her parents Brandt and Josephine Jensen; husband Henry Mitchell; brothers James Jensen and Donald "Doc" Jensen.
She is survived by her daughter Dianna (Doug) Crawford and her son Tom Mitchell; grandchildren Amy (Pat) Coen and Ryan (Katie) Crawford. Also surviving Kay are her four great-grandchildren who lovingly referred to her as "Grandma Beege" Kami Coen, Brennan Coen, Gus Crawford, Ella Crawford and several nieces and nephews.
In lieu of flowers memorial contributions can be made in Kay's memory to the Boulder Community Center or the Museum of the Mountain Man.
